The ISPA Online-Safety Project How to Report Online Crime Say No To Online Harassment WebIf you would like to report unwanted WASP charges on your phone bill, you should instead use the report unwanted billing form. If you believe that a WASPA member has acted in breach of the WASPA Code of Conduct, you should instead use the complaints form to lodge a complaint. Web26 feb. 2024 · You can report the scam to the FSCA by calling their toll-free number on 012 428 8000 or emailing them at [email protected]. You can also submit a complaint through their website. Contact the South African Police Service ( SAPS ): If you believe that the scam is criminal in nature, you can report it to the SAPS.
